Re: Things starting to look bad for the Wii
KristallNacht wrote:
And oddly enough, the PS3 actually doesn't have higher quality than the 360.
PC actually tends to have the same games that are on consoles... only with more features and customizability.
PS3 games aren't more visually impressive because the Cell processor is EXTREMELY hard to develop for. As Gabe Newell will point out, developers have to re-write "every line of code" for the PS3 version.
NT wrote:Actually, the PC tends to have the lowest quality games, since designers have to make the PC games scaleable to older computers,
not really.... most Big PC games (that aren't MMOs or RTSs) have a console counterpart, and on a well fitted (not that expensive) computer, run at higher resolutions with visual features cranked up.
NT wrote: but, as we are clearly being completely biased with our arguments, a good alienware boutique computer costs a couple thousand, therefore making all computers more expensive than consoles.
That's not bias. That's just stupidity. Alienware computers are EXTREMELY over-priced. I think you know that.

Re: Things starting to look bad for the Wii
NT wrote:you guys totally missed my points
No, I think I quoted almost all of them.
NT wrote:Only last year did they start making games that required shader 3.0. But Shader 4.0 has been out for almost a year already.
See, at first you complain that PC developers have to spend so much time adding in support for quickly evolving hardware, and now you're complaining that they're not proactive enough in supporting quickly evolving hardware...
It's good what these developers are doing. Not including support for pixel shader 4.0 is fine. It wastes development time on making your game take advantage of something that maybe a lot of the market does not have. Now, adding support for multiple cores is something that needs a bit of encouragement.
NT wrote:So no, they don't make PC games for the newest hardware
No, but that doesn't mean that if you buy a brand new GTX 290 you won't see a huge increase in performance. You're debating small, insignificant things, which are more about data resourcefulness on the processing side than anything.
PC games still look better than their console counter-parts.
